Key inclusion criteria 1.type 2 diabetes> 1 years
2.HbA1c level 7-12%(NGSP)
3.Noninsulin treatment and nonincretin injection treatment
4.not routine use of SMBG
5.currently treated by diet, exercise, oral diabetes medication
6.able to complete self-reported questionnaires
Key exclusion criteria 1. type 1 diabetes
2. currently treated by dementia, psychosis, recent emotional trauma
3. used steroids more than 14 days within the last 3 months
4. treated with chemotherapy or radiation therapy
5. pregnant or breast feeding
6. had severe depression or other severe psychological conditions

Results This was a randomized controlled study to assess the effectiveness of structured self-monitoring of blood glucose testing among noninsulin-treated type 2 diabetes patients. Patients were recruited and randomized to a control group (CG) with usual care or a structured testing group (STG) at least every other month use of structured self-monitoring of blood glucose (SMBG). STG patients were trained to use a paper tool to collect 7-point glucose profiles over 3 consecutive days. The primary end point was HbA1c level measured at 6 months. The 6-month median HbA1c (IQR) of STG group was 7.2% and that of CG group was 7.6%; there was no statistically significant deference between them. Only the STG group showed significant reductions of median HbA1c from 7.5% to 7.2%.
